What does a sales marketing assistant do?

A Sales Marketing Assistant supports the sales and marketing teams by handling administrative tasks, conducting market research, preparing promotional materials, and assisting with campaign execution. They help coordinate events, manage customer databases, and track the effectiveness of marketing initiatives. This role often involves communicating with clients, updating social media platforms, and helping to generate leads for the sales team. Their work is crucial for ensuring sales and marketing strategies are implemented smoothly and efficiently.

What are some common challenges faced by sales marketing assistants and how can they be managed?

Sales Marketing Assistants often juggle multiple tasks, such as coordinating campaigns, managing customer databases, and supporting sales teams, which can make time management a challenge. Prioritizing tasks and maintaining clear communication with both the sales and marketing teams helps prevent bottlenecks. Additionally, adapting quickly to new tools and technologies is essential, as the role frequently involves learning new software or systems. Regular check-ins with supervisors and proactive problem-solving can help Sales Marketing Assistants stay organized and effective.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a sales marketing assistant,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Sales Marketing Assistant, you need strong organizational skills, attention to detail, and a background in marketing or business, often supported by a relevant degree or coursework. Familiarity with CRM software, digital marketing tools, and Microsoft Office Suite is typically required. Excellent communication, adaptability, and teamwork skills help you manage multiple tasks and support both sales and marketing teams effectively. These competencies ensure efficient execution of campaigns, smooth workflow, and enhanced collaboration, directly impacting business growth.

What is the difference between Sales Marketing Assistant vs Sales Coordinator?

AspectSales Marketing AssistantSales Coordinator
Primary RoleSupports marketing and sales activities, handles administrative tasks, assists with campaignsCoordinates sales efforts, manages client communications, tracks sales data
Required SkillsMarketing knowledge, communication skills, administrative abilitiesSales process understanding, organization, customer relationship management
Work EnvironmentOffice setting, marketing and sales departmentsOffice, client meetings, sales teams
Common CertificationsNone specific, often marketing or sales certificationsSales certifications, CRM training

The Sales Marketing Assistant primarily supports marketing campaigns and sales activities, focusing on administrative and promotional tasks. In contrast, the Sales Coordinator manages sales processes, client communications, and tracks sales performance. Both roles require strong organizational skills, but their focus areas differ, with the assistant leaning towards marketing support and the coordinator towards sales management.

How much is a sales marketing assistant paid?

The average salary for a sales marketing assistant typically ranges from $35,000 to $50,000 per year, depending on experience, location, and industry. Entry-level positions may start lower, while those with specialized skills or certifications can earn higher wages. Compensation often includes benefits such as health insurance and paid time off.

What is the lowest position in sales marketing assistant?

The lowest position in sales marketing roles is typically an entry-level or assistant position, such as Sales Marketing Intern or Junior Sales Assistant. These roles often require basic skills, a high school diploma or equivalent, and may involve supporting senior staff with administrative tasks, market research, or lead generation.
